These artworks draw upon and pay homage to the aboriginal San Bushmen of southern Africa, their plight and disappearing world, echoing a culture at one with the earth spirit and nature.*

A series of Expressionist and mixed-media paintings inspired by the landscapes, colours and character of the Pays Cathare in the Languedoc, southwest France.
